Annonces Google
Serveur IRC
Serveur : irc.portlane.se
Canal : #AmigaNG
Activité du Site

Pages vues depuis 25/07/2007 : 25 168 263

  • Nb. de membres 187
  • Nb. d'articles 1 270
  • Nb. de forums 19
  • Nb. de sujets 20
  • Nb. de critiques 24

Top 10  Statistiques

Index du forum »»  Création-Développement »» [Résolu] - Nlistview classée les entrées par ordre alphabétique

[Résolu] - Nlistview classée les entrées par ordre alphabétique#2129

2Contributeur(s)
sinisruszzd10h
3 Modérateur(s)
K-LElwoodcorto
sinisrus sinisrusicon_post
Bonjour,

Je me prend la tête sur un problème avec la classe NlistView.

Lorsque j'ajoute de nouvelle entrée dans ma liste elle s'ajoute à la suite mais j'aimerai plutôt qu'elle se trie par ordre alphabétique automatiquement.

Merci d'avance pour votre aide.
zzd10h zzd10hicon_post
Soit, en C,

1) MUIM_List_Insert avec MUIV_List_Insert_Sorted à la place du MUIV_List_Insert_Bottom par défaut

2) Soit tu passes un MUIM_List_Sort après chaque insertion.


Je viens de voir qu'il y a un DefaultInsertPos sorted en rxmui, tu as essayé ?
sinisrus sinisrusicon_post
@zz

Merci mais rien ne marche :-(

Si tu as un bout de code par ce que j'avoue je ne comprend pas pourquoi ça ne marche pas

Merci d'avance
--
Coin coin... amitheme.amiga-ng.org
Sam460 1,15Ghz - OS4.1FE - Radeon Saphir HD7750 R7 250E - 2Go de ram
zzd10h zzd10hicon_post
Tu as lu la description de Defaultinsertpos ? C'est bien pour du rxMUI ?

Il semble que si tu mets DragSortable à 1 lors de la création de ta NList, les entrées seront triés à l'insertion.

http://web.tiscali.it/amiga/rxmui/rxmuidoc/nlistclass.html

Si ça marche pas, est-ce que ces 2 trucs marchent ?

1) Call DoMethod("List","Insert",blablabla,"Sorted")

2) ou ça en derbier recours ?
 
Call DoMethod("List","Sort")


Je ne peux pas tester pour le moment.
sinisrus sinisrusicon_post
Oui c'est Rxmui
et Non rien ne marche :-(((

--
Coin coin... amitheme.amiga-ng.org
Sam460 1,15Ghz - OS4.1FE - Radeon Saphir HD7750 R7 250E - 2Go de ram
sinisrus sinisrusicon_post
C'est bon j'ai trouvé.

Il faut ajouté ça aussi:

call set("listLNG","SortType","COL 1") pour précisé sur quelle colone on veut faire le tri.

enfin merci quand même ZZ :-)
Message édité par : sinisrus / 24-07-2015 10:05
Petites Annonces

0 annonce(s) publiée(s)

Consulter

AmigaOS 4.1

Laissez-vous tenter par
AmigaOS 4.1
AmiTheme

AmiTheme